October 20, 200421 yr 90 Legacy, Auto, non-turbo. After I drive awhile and get the car good and warm, then park it for 45 mins or so it will drop a cyl. on restart sometimes. Not all the time it's very intermitant. I have replaced the plugs and wires ran injector cleaner checked for codes, Nothing . It only does it when hot, no engine noise, starts right away so it's doesn't seem to be a fuel pressure problem. I did manage to get it to do it once while I was home so I started pulling plug wires off and found that #1 didn't make any difference. The only thing I can think of is an Injector starting to flake out, any other ideas??? Thanks..........Jeff
October 20, 200421 yr I think your has a multiple coil does it not? If so I think if only one is not fireing that would not be the problem. My money would be on a plug wire or the injector.
October 20, 200421 yr My '90 legacy has done something similar thing before - I also replaced plugs and wires only to find out it was a plugged injector. My fix was easy - just a can of Seafoam in the tank and drive it. Fixes it every time - it happens every year or so. In my case it was amazing, pour the stuff in and drive off with it missing like crazy. In about 5 minutes it started smoothing out and after 15 was totally gone. Might be worth a try. Dave.

October 25, 200421 yr Author It finally had the missing problem while I was at home!!! I got out the engine manual & the multi meter and found out it was a bad fuel injector. #1 cyl.
